Lee Chin Seah, an unemployed 42-year-old Chinese man, was sentenced to death by the High Court for drug trafficking. Lee Chin Seah was arrested in June of 1999 while carrying two plastic packets of heroin and six sachets of the drug. Later the same day, Lee led Central Narcotics Bureau officers to his flat where they found more heroin and other drugs.
